This week WalkStyles, Inc. WeWhoWalk Tour second city event met with perfect weather and great enthusiasm.
60 Santa Fe walkers showed up for the event.
"“We thank everyone for participating in our Santa Fe walk on Thursday. The 60 walkers enjoyed a lovely morning together. It was a great opportunity to enjoy the sights of Santa Fe on the safe and scenic 5-mile walk route, as well as companionship and networking with one another. We look forward to the next stop on our WeWhoWalk™ tour in Richmond, Virginia on June 15th.”", says Sue Larsen, Vice President of WalkStyles, Inc.
The event, which will visit 50 states over 50 weeks spreads the message of wellness through walking. UnitedHealthcare is the main sponsor of the “WeWhoWalk” tour in 2007. The next stop on the tour is Richmond, VA. Make sure to tell all your friends who live in that area!

We held our second WeWhoWalk tour event on 5/31. Our second capital city was beautiful Santa Fe, New Mexico. There is truly a special energy in Santa Fe. Some say it is because the town is built over crystals. I am personally not sure, but there was definitely great energy the morning of our walk. We could not have asked for a more perfect morning!
We started with a healthy breakfast at the old and charming La Fonda hotel. If you need a meeting place in Santa Fe and have a group, meet in the Terraza room on the second floor. It has a fireplace, three walls are all windows and open up to a great terrace. We had our group picture there!
After our brief meeting, 60 some walkers hit the road. There are so many points of interest along the route. There were cathedrals, amazing art galleries along Canyon Rd., a unique capitol building--the Roundhouse, the Georgia O'Keefe museum, other museums and more.
